The traditional methods for MRI image skull-stripping are not precise .Aiming at this problem, this paper develops method based on Anisotropic Diffusion Filtering and Morphological Processing. Firstly, it uses Anisotropic Diffusion Filter to smoothes noisy regions in the image. Secondly, the edge detector is used to locate the anatomical boundaries. Lastly, the task of the morphological processor is to select the pixel corresponding to the brain tissue from the original image. The results show that this method can segment brain precisely. The experiments show that this method can segment the brain and non-brain precisely, realize skull-stripping.
